Paper cartoon serialized for longest period ends
TOKYO, Japan - Kimihiko Tsukuda (file photo), a 77-year-old cartoonist, has decided to give up work as Parkinson's disease has left him unable to paint with a brush. His serialized ''Honobono-Kun'' cartoon carried in a Japanese newspaper for a record-breaking period reached 15,451 installments at the end of its run on March 8.
